18. HB 130 2nd Reading
POSITION
Oppose
House Record Vote: 656
Passage; May 7, 2009 Record Vote #656 (Journal Page 2749): 109 Yeas, 32 Nays, 1 PNV
YCT Nay. HB 130 would have created a universal pre-kindergarten system in Texas.
